Management - CORRECT ANSWER-Process of planning,
organizing, directing, and coordinating the work within an
organization
Leadership - CORRECT ANSWER-Ability to inspire others to
achieve a desired outcome
Authoritative leadership - CORRECT ANSWER-makes
decisions for the group
motivates by coercion
Good for crisis situations and bureaucratic settings
effective for employees with little or no formal education
Democratic leadership - CORRECT ANSWER-Includes the
group
motivates by supporting staff achievements
good when cooperation and collaboration are necessary
Laissez-faire - CORRECT ANSWER-Makes very few decisions
effective with professional employees
Contemporary leadership theory - CORRECT ANSWERsupports the belief that leaders can develop the necessary
skills
Transformational leaders - CORRECT ANSWER-empowers
followers to assume responsibility for a communal vision
and personal development is a secondary outcome
Transactional leaders - CORRECT ANSWER-focus on
immediate problems, maintaining status Quo and using
rewards to motivate followers
Emotional intelligence - CORRECT ANSWER-ability of an
individual to perceive and manage the emotions of self and
